'The Walking Dead Onslaught' Announced - Screens & Trailer
by Rainier on May 15, 2019 @ 2:28 a.m. PDT | Filed under News
Fight your fears head-on in The Walking Dead Onslaught as you assume the roles of their favorite survivors from the TV series, struggling against the relentless walker threat while confronting both the horrors and humanity of this apocalyptic world.